运行Mavericks并且我刚升级到Mamp 3.我无法启动apache以开始使用默认端口8888.在端口80上运行正常,并且使用Mamp 2顺利运行。
使用SUDO重启Apache并不起作用。我使用" sudo apachectl stop"但这没有效果。
错误日志不显示任何内容。当我切换到端口80和MySQL端口3306时,它全部启动,但我不希望它使用端口80.谢谢。
答案 0 :(得分:2)
我发现这个解决方案对我有用,希望对你有所帮助:
使用Finder导航到/ Applications / MAMP / bin / apache2 / bin,并将envvars重命名为_envvars(是的,只需添加下划线)。繁荣!做完了。
答案 1 :(得分:0)
很多人都有这个答案的成功http://aralbalkan.com/1931/ 然而,它对我不起作用,我有完全相同的问题,我升级了,现在无法在端口8888上运行它,这意味着我的本地SilverStripe网站都没有工作!你找到了其他解决方案吗?